Pathologist
PathGroup
PathGroup is seeking an AP/CP Board-Certified or Board-Eligible Pathologist to join a growing, collegial hospital-based practice serving the McKinney and Frisco communities in the Dallas-Fort Worth metroplex. This is a full-time role supporting two nearby hospital sites, with primary office space located in Frisco and close collaboration with a well-established team in McKinney.
The practice is currently supported by three pathologists across the two sites and is looking to add a fourth pathologist to support continued growth. This role offers an excellent opportunity to join a collaborative, high-performing team with strong leadership and long-standing professional relationships. Practice Overview- The practice supports approximately 9,300 annual cases across the McKinney and Frisco locations, with volume shared across a team of three pathologists and a fourth being added to support growth and coverage.
- The case mix includes a broad range of general surgical pathology and cytology, including GI biopsies and resections, breast, colon, FNAs, body fluids, and occasional frozen sections. No autopsy.
- Grossing, slide processing, and immunohistochemistry are performed at a centralized laboratory by experienced Pathologist Assistants, with fast turnaround times (often same day).
- Pathologists have access to internal subspecialty support (including medical renal, hematopathology, and neuropathology) and real-time consultation across PathGroup's national network.
- The practice is over 90% digital, allowing for efficient workflows and occasional remote work flexibility when scheduling allows.
- Call responsibilities are equitable, typically one week per month, within a highly supportive and collegial team environment.
- The pathology team supports facilities in McKinney and Frisco, with offices located in physician office buildings rather than directly within the hospital.
- Coverage is scheduled in advance with flexibility, allowing physicians to focus on one site at a time without intraday travel between locations.
- The team operates in a hands-on, highly collaborative environment, working closely with clinical teams to triage cases and maintain timely turnaround.
- Vacation time is equitable and provided upfront, supporting strong work-life balance.
- This role offers future growth opportunities, including the ability to gradually assume additional leadership or CLIA-related responsibilities based on interest and fit.

- Interpret a broad range of surgical pathology and cytopathology cases.
- Perform and review FNAs, frozen sections, and body fluid cytologies as needed.
- Triage and prioritize cases to support efficient workflows and timely diagnoses.
- Participate in laboratory operations, QA/QC initiatives, and clinical collaboration.
- MD or DO from an accredited institution.
- AP/CP Board Certification or Eligibility required.
- Texas medical license or eligibility to obtain.
- Strong general surgical pathology skills with comfort in cytopathology.
- Excellent communication skills and a collaborative, growth-oriented mindset.
- Fellows and early-career pathologists are welcome to apply; prior experience is a plus.
